How restrictions are enforced

When you enforce data residency for {% data variables.product.prodname_copilot_short %}, {% data variables.product.company_short %} routes all {% data variables.product.prodname_copilot_short %} requests to model endpoints within your enterprise's designated region. Your code, prompts, and {% data variables.product.prodname_copilot_short %} responses never leave your region during inference processing.

The enforcement happens at multiple levels:

  • Authentication and routing: Users' authentication tokens only grant access to your region-specific endpoints, ensuring that traffic never leaves the designated geography.
  • Model availability: {% data variables.product.prodname_copilot_short %} will only surface models that are certified and available in your region. Developers cannot access models hosted outside your region.
  • Logs and telemetry: All {% data variables.product.prodname_copilot_short %}-related logs and telemetry are stored within region-appropriate, compliant storage.

Policy controls

To enable this policy, use the Restrict {% data variables.product.prodname_copilot_short %} to data residency compliant models policy in the "Features" section of your enterprise's {% data variables.product.prodname_copilot_short %} policies. This policy is disabled by default, and enabling it will affect your pricing for {% data variables.product.prodname_copilot_short %} requests.
